BACKGROUND

Two Cents Club started from a desire to recreate the curiosity-driven community adults lose after graduating college.

As a founding member in a team of 4, my focus was on leading brand and design — to make every interaction feel playful, welcoming, and part of a cohesive world, while also building a community beyond users.

THE SOLUTION:

Join the Club

A platform connecting community members to local classes and enabling anyone to teach, blending playful digital tools with in-person workshops that foster real connection.

The questions that guided my design for creating a product that was both online and in-person:

  • How do we make this feel universal but not like a tech company?
  • How do we add whimsy and fun without undermining credibility?
  • How do we highlight individuality within a modular community structure?

BRAND PHILOSOPHY

Core principles shaped every choice:
  • Childlike whimsy: bouncy motion, googly eyes, doodles.
  • Human-first: teachers and hosts feel like friends, rather than pros.
  • Modular yet personal: stickers, collages, interactive details.
  • Accessible, approachable typography: a bold and rounded sans serif make the tone friendly and open.
  • Playful yet polished — never pretentious.
The goal: immerse members in curiosity and community, where every detail builds ritual, joy, and belonging.

OUTCOMES + PILOT WORKSHOPS/PRODUCT

Workshop outcomes and community stats

50+ active members within 3 months, with 71% retention. So far, we've hosted a candle-making workshop, 8 weeks of a writing workshop, and a 4-week Philosophy of Physics course!

Reflections

Two Cents Club showed me that brand shapes experience everywhere—from Slack to workshops. Whimsy, stickers, and playful interactions make adults safe to explore, create, and connect, transforming routine learning into a ritualized, immersive community.
